Job Title: Sales Representative

Position Description:

Our client, a leading provider of debt settlement and debt validation services, is seeking experienced Sales Representatives to join their remote team. This role is ideal for individuals with a strong call center sales background, particularly in the debt relief industry. The Sales Representatives will be responsible for handling inbound calls and qualifying potential customers for transferring to the sales closers.

About the Company:

Our client specializes in providing debt settlement and validation services, helping individuals regain financial freedom by negotiating with creditors and validating debt claims. With an international workforce, they leverage top talent from around the world to deliver exceptional service and results to their clients.

Availability:

  • Full-time position
  • 40+ hours per week
  • Opportunity to work overtime on weekends for additional earnings

Work Schedule:

  • Monday – Friday: 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M (Pacific Time)
  • May leave 1 hour early if needed
  • Weekend shifts available for extra hours

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ct outbound and inbound calls to potential customers.
  • Qualify and transfer leads to closers.
  • Follow a structured sales process to maximize conversions.
  • Maintain accurate records in CRM systems.
  • Achieve performance targets consistently.
  • Adhere to compliance and regulatory standards.
  • Maintain professionalism and empathy when dealing with clients.
  • Work closely with managers and supervisors for ongoing training and support.

Required Experience and Qualifications:

  • Minimum 1 year of experience in a call center sales role.
  • Strong cold-calling and negotiation skills.
  • Familiarity with CRM systems and dialer tools.
  • Ability to work independently in a remote setting.
  • Must have a reliable computer, high-speed internet, and a noise-canceling headset.

Language Requirements:

  • High Level English proficiency (Clear and understandable accent required)

Preferred Skills:

  • Previous experience working remotely.
  • Experience in debt relief, debt settlement, or debt validation is highly preferred.
  • Proven track record in closing high-ticket sales.
  • Strong interpersonal and persuasion skills.
  • Experience handling US-based customers.

Compensation:

  • Base salary paid in USD or local currency, based on experience and location.
  • Commission structure available based on closed deals.
  • Productivity bonuses available.
  • Performance-based salary adjustments post-training.

Company Policies:

  • Independent contractor role (hired through a staffing agency).
  • No paid time off (PTO) except for Thanksgiving and Christmas.
  • Opportunities for career growth based on performance.
  • Regular performance reviews and management support.
